Tablecloth

This is a Tablecloth. It is dated late 19th century and we acquired it in 1979. Its medium is linen and its technique is damask, embroidery. It is a part of the Textiles department.

This object was donated by Carnegie Corporation of New York. It is credited Gift of Carnegie Corporation of New York.

Its dimensions are

Warp x Weft: 473.7 x 236.2 cm (15 ft. 6 1/2 in. x 7 ft. 9 in.)
